## Building Access: Mail Room Relocation

As of Monday, the mail room at Corvane House has moved from the basement to Room 1.14, beside the loading corridor on the ground floor. Reception staff should direct couriers to the new entrance off the east stairwell. All parcel trolleys now stay inside 1.14 overnight; the old basement space is closed for refit. The door to 1.14 is secured with a keypad rather than badge readers. Use the following pass code to enter.

staff pass of tajog-bahap = bdg-GTUUI-82661

Ticket: Configuration drift in RelevanceForge tuning

The search relevance tuning notes for RelevanceForge no longer match what production serves. Boost weights and synonym expansion settings were edited directly on the prod nodes sometime after the last release, bypassing the pipeline. Requesting the release manager block the next deploy until values are reconciled. For comparison, production currently reports the following configuration values.

settings of tagug-fajof:
[zorwyn]
host = zorwyn.nelvrosys.corp
user = zorwyn_svc
database = zorwyn_prod

Handover Note — To the Incoming Director. Welcome aboard! The big live item is the revised sales-commission scheme for the Brightline accounts team. Marta Quell in Finance has modelled three tiers; the middle one is the likely winner, though the regional leads are pushing back on the clawback rules. First review meeting is already booked for week two. The confidential summary of where the board wants this to land is below.

confidential, bagep-fajef: Gross margin on Druwyn came in at 5 percent against a plan of 15 percent. Only 5 of the 80 pilot accounts renewed Druwyn, so a churn review is set for April 1.

Handing off the Slatemap tile cache to Priya before the sync. Current state: L2 cache hit rate ~82%, eviction storms on zoom levels 14–16 still unresolved. Workaround in place: pinned hot tiles for the Brindleport region. Don't touch the TTL config until the invalidation fix lands — it masks a race in the render queue. Remaining tasks, benchmarks, and the eviction-storm investigation notes are all collected on the internal page below.

runbook for tahag-fajep: https://confluence.lumicsys.internal/pages/display/browse/display